Notifications

ビジネスが更新された場合や新しいクチコミがある場合に通知を発行できる Google Cloud Pub/Sub トピックです。通知設定リソースはアカウントごとに 1 つだけです。

JSON 表現
{
  "name": string,
  "topicName": string,
  "notificationTypes": [
    enum (NotificationType)
  ]
}
フィールド
name

string

出力専用。通知リソース名。

topicName

string

このアカウントで管理しているビジネスが更新されたときに通知を受け取る Google Cloud Pub/Sub トピックです。未設定のままにした場合、通知は投稿されません。

アカウント mybusiness-api-pubsub@system.gserviceaccount.com には、Cloud Pub/Sub トピックに対する公開権限が必要です。

notificationTypes[]

enum (NotificationType)

Cloud Pub/Sub トピックに送信される通知のタイプ。少なくとも 1 つ指定する必要があります。通知の受信を完全に停止するには、accounts.deleteNotifications を使用します。

NotificationType

Cloud Pub/Sub トピックに送信される通知のタイプ。

列挙型
NOTIFICATION_TYPE_UNSPECIFIED 通知タイプがありません。どの通知とも一致しません。
GOOGLE_UPDATE ビジネス情報には Google による変更があり、確認が必要です。通知の locationName フィールドには、Google による変更がある場所のリソース名が表示されます。
NEW_REVIEW ビジネス情報に新しいクチコミが追加されました。通知の reviewName フィールドには、追加されたクチコミのリソース名が含まれ、locationName にはビジネスのリソース名が含まれます。
UPDATED_REVIEW ビジネスに関するクチコミが更新されました。通知の reviewName フィールドには、追加されたクチコミのリソース名が含まれます。locationName にはビジネスのリソース名が含まれます。
NEW_CUSTOMER_MEDIA Google マップのユーザーによって、新しいメディア アイテムがビジネスに追加されました。通知には、新しいメディア アイテムのリソース名が表示されます。
NEW_QUESTION 新しい質問がビジネスに追加されます。通知には、質問のリソース名が表示されます。
UPDATED_QUESTION 場所に関する質問が更新されました。通知には、質問のリソース名が表示されます。
NEW_ANSWER 新しい回答がビジネスに追加されます。通知には、質問と回答のリソース名が表示されます。
UPDATED_ANSWER ビジネスの回答が更新される。通知には、質問と回答のリソース名が表示されます。
UPDATED_LOCATION_STATE ビジネスの LocationState が更新されました。通知には、更新された LocationState フィールドのフィールド マスクが含まれます。